Description

Horseradish is a herbaceous perennial plant, it grows spontaneously near fences, moist areas, but it is also cropped, both for nutritional value and therapeutical value.

It is believed that horseradish is indigenous to South-Eastern Europe and Western Asia, but currently it is widespread across the world. It may go up to 1.5 m high and is grown especially for the large and white root, but also for its leaves that are edible.

Use

In dermatology and cosmetics both the horseradish root and leaves are used. It is used under the form of tincture, horseradish vinegar or hydroalcoholic extract.

In addition to the use in the food industry, horseradish is also an optimal medicine, being used in the treatment of renal diseases, rheumatism, bronchitis, tooth conditions (periodontal disease), heart diseases, joint inflammations, sinusitis, intestinal parasites.
